10A 300V 14PIN Relay socket 18F-4Z-A2 Manufacturer of the Industrial Control Products CDGKZ

Product model 18F-4Z-A2
Rated current 10A
Rated voltage 300V
Dielectric strength 2000V/S
Ambient temperature  -40℃-+65℃
Weight 8G
Adapter relay Siemens, Schneider, TE, Eaton, Weidmuller

Mounting Options

Compatible with both DIN rail and panel mounting, simplifying cabinet integration

PCB board welding Design

Ensures firm wiring and mechanical reliability, reducing risk of loose contacts

Black Flame-Retardant Base

Enhances durability and visibility in control panels

Hook-Compatible Design

Supports optional hook (e.g., 10F-G) for enhanced locking and anti-fall capability
